Yo-Yo Ma, one of the world’s most celebrated cellists, returns with a genre-defying recording featuring four great American musicians
Yo-Yo Ma once again embraces styles and traditions that go beyond Classical Music by bringing together four American string virtuosos and creating a new kind of chamber ensemble. Joining Yo-Yo Ma are bassist Edgar Meyer, mandolinist Chris Thile and fiddler Stuart Duncan.
With strong bluegrass influences in evidence, The Goat Rodeo Sessions is a landmark album project by four of the greatest instrumentalists in music today.
While each musician is a renowned superstar in his own sphere, they have come together now as a unified ensemble on a most remarkable and organic cross-genre project stemming from their friendship, and the title concept. The Goat Rodeo is summed up by Yo-Yo Ma: “In the end, what we’re trying to do is simply make music that transcends whatever roots or categories of backgrounds that it starts from – that just exists as something that we’re trying to express, through our community of values, as a moment in time creating very special music.”
